Amazon recently announced it is offering its AI-powered shopping technology to other retailers, marking a significant expansion of its enterprise services. The e-commerce giant has already signed Kate Spade as a customer for the technology, which is designed to enhance online shopping experiences through personalized product recommendations, visual search, and automated customer engagement tools. While Amazon has long used artificial intelligence to power features on its own marketplace—such as "customers who bought this also bought" recommendations and AI-driven inventory management—this marks the first time the company is packaging those capabilities for external sale. The move positions Amazon to compete directly with other retail technology providers, including Shopify and Google Cloud’s retail AI offerings. According to a CNBC report, Amazon’s AI shopping suite allows retailers to implement features like personalized product discovery, natural language search, and dynamic pricing recommendations. Kate Spade, a fashion brand under Tapestry Inc., is expected to integrate these tools to improve customer experience and conversion rates. Details on financial terms or the specific capabilities being deployed have not been disclosed. This makes it easier to analyze multiple markets simultaneously. The decision to commercialize its AI shopping technology could have several implications for the retail sector. By offering these tools to other brands, Amazon may create an additional services revenue stream while strengthening its ecosystem beyond its core marketplace. This approach echoes Amazon Web Services (AWS), which started as an internal infrastructure tool and later became a major profit driver. For traditional retailers and brands, the technology offers a way to adopt advanced AI without building it in-house. However, it also means that Amazon—a direct competitor to many of these retailers—will have deeper insight into the shopping behaviors of their customers. This dual role as both seller and technology provider may raise competitive concerns among potential adopters. Early adoption by a well-known brand like Kate Spade could serve as a proof of concept, encouraging other retailers to evaluate the technology. The broader retail AI market is growing rapidly, with major players like Adobe and Salesforce also offering similar solutions. Amazon’s entry could intensify competition and potentially lower costs for retailers evaluating AI tools. From an investment perspective, Amazon’s expansion into retail technology services could support revenue diversification and margin improvement, given that technology services typically carry higher margins than e-commerce. However, the commercial success of this offering is not guaranteed, as retailers may hesitate to rely on a direct competitor for critical infrastructure. The strategy mirrors Amazon’s historical pattern of turning internal capabilities into profitable external services, as seen with AWS and its logistics network. If the AI shopping technology gains traction, it could become a meaningful contributor to Amazon’s services revenue over time. The company’s vast data and machine learning expertise may provide a competitive edge. Still, the market impact may be gradual. Retailers must weigh the benefits of Amazon’s technology against potential long-term dependencies and data-sharing concerns. The partnership with Kate Spade will likely be watched closely by industry observers as a test case. No specific financial projections or adoption targets have been provided.
